The ADG5236BRUZ, manufactured by Analog Devices, is a high-performance, monolithic CMOS device that integrates two independently selectable single-pole/double-throw (SPDT) analog switches in a compact 16-lead TSSOP package. Designed to meet the rigorous demands of high-voltage signal routing, the ADG5236BRUZ's robust architecture and low on-resistance make it a compelling choice for a wide array of industrial and instrumentation applications, including precision data acquisition, analog front ends, and relay replacement scenarios. Its broad signal and supply voltage range, combined with latch-up immunity and minimal charge injection, cater to high-fidelity and high-reliability system requirements.
Central to the ADG5236BRUZ’s reliability is its trench isolation technology, which provides effective latch-up immunity by physically separating the P and N channel transistors with a dielectric trench. This innovation ensures dependable operation even under severe overvoltage or fault conditions, a critical advantage in complex signal environments. The ADG5236BRUZ features an off source capacitance as low as 2.5 pF and a maximum charge injection of just 0.6 pC, supporting fast settling and low-glitch performance ideal for sample-and-hold and data acquisition applications. Additionally, the device supports both dual (±9 V to ±22 V) and single (9 V to 40 V) supply operation, accommodating both unipolar and bipolar analog signals while maximizing design flexibility. Logic-compatible digital inputs (VINH ≥ 2.0 V, VINL ≤ 0.8 V) and break-before-make switching action further facilitate safe, interference-immune multiplexing.
The ADG5236BRUZ delivers consistently low on-resistance values—160 Ω typical under ±15 V dual supply and 150 Ω typical under 36 V single supply—minimizing signal distortion across its wide voltage range. Channel-to-channel on-resistance matching is tight, with typical values of 1.4 Ω, and flatness figures support linear performance across input ranges. Leakage currents are exceptionally low, with maximum source or drain off-leakage at 0.4 nA even at elevated temperatures, preventing signal degradation in sensitive analog paths. Dynamic performance is equally robust, with typical transition times as low as 150 ns and a 3 dB bandwidth up to 266 MHz, making the ADG5236BRUZ viable for both audio and high-speed video switching. Its off isolation and crosstalk performance, both at -85 dB @ 1 MHz for dual/36 V supply, ensure high channel-to-channel integrity in dense analog multiplexing environments.
The ADG5236BRUZ is specified for reliable operation from -40°C to +125°C (ambient), making it suitable for industrial and automotive-grade designs. It operates with supply voltages up to ±22 V (dual) or up to 40 V (single-supply), and is robust against absolute maximum voltages up to 48 V on VDD to VSS. Continuous current ratings per channel range from 14 mA (TSSOP, 12 V supply, 25°C) up to 35 mA (LFCSP, 36 V supply). The primary package option for the ADG5236BRUZ is a space-efficient 16-lead TSSOP (4.40 mm width), with board-level thermal characteristics and RoHS3/REACH environmental compliance, supporting both surface-mount manufacturing and long-term reliability. No additional logic supply voltage (VL) is required, further simplifying implementation.
The combination of latch-up immunity, flexible supply compatibility, and high off-isolation renders the ADG5236BRUZ highly attractive for application engineers designing automatic test equipment, precision acquisition circuits, industrial controls, and analog signal multiplexers. Its fast switch times and low charge injection suit time-critical paths such as sample-and-hold circuits and high-speed data routing. The device’s ability to block analog signals up to its full supply range in the off state ensures robustness for protection circuits and relay replacements. The break-before-make feature is essential for preventing shorting in multiplexer or signal routing systems. The ADG5236BRUZ’s low power consumption and compact footprint make it efficient in multi-channel systems where board space and thermal management are of concern. Attention should be given to ensure the package’s continuous current ratings align with system-level fault and load conditions.
When considering functionally similar analog switches as substitutes or drop-in replacements for the ADG5236BRUZ, engineers should focus on key parameters including channel count, on-resistance, voltage handling, leakage, and switching speed. Potential alternative options from Analog Devices or other vendors include the ADG733 or ADG1636 (with variations in channel count or voltage range), provided that their voltage, capacitance, and latch-up immunity features are compatible with application requirements. Careful attention must be paid to unavailable or reduced voltage ratings and to the physical package compatibility during substitution. Cross-comparison of off-leakage and dynamic performance is also necessary to preserve signal fidelity in demanding measurement or switching environments.
